EXAMPLE 28 To a suspension of 4 g of 5H,10H-imidazo-[1,2-a]indeno[1,2-e]pyrazin-4-one in 70 ml of dimethyl sulphoxide are added, with stirring and under cover of nitrogen, 3.9 g of 2-pyrazinecarboxaldehyde and, after cooling to 19¡ã C., 1.6 g of 60percent sodium hydride are added portionwise while maintaining the reaction medium at a temperature between 15¡ã and 21¡ã C. The stirring is continued for 4 hours and then 70 ml of water, 5 ml of acetic acid and 50 ml of methanol are successively added dropwise at a temperature in the region of 20¡ã C. The suspension obtained is filtered and the solid thus isolated is washed with methanol, air-dried and triturated in a mixture of 80 ml of dimethylformamide and 25 ml of methanol. After drying at 60¡ã C. under vacuum (1 mmHg; 0.13 kPa) 3.3 g of 10-(2-pyrazinylmethylene)-5H,10H-imidazo[1,2-a]indeno[1,2-e]pyrazin-4-one are obtained, in the form of a red-orange solid melting above 260¡ã C. (Analysis percent calculated C: 69.00, H: 3.54, N: 22.35, O: 5.11, percent found C: 69.6, H: 3.6, N: 22.0, O: 4.9).
